Who are these "Young Men of Teal Town"? One is the second youngest player ever to score a goal in the NHL. Another is the San Jose Sharks' all-time leading scorer. One came from a country not known for their hockey, making his NHL career even more remarkable. The other is considered to be the heir to the likes of Chris Chelios, and Raymond Bourque. Nevertheless, these four San Jose Sharks hockey players-Jeff Friesen, Patrick Marleau, Brad Stuart and Marco Sturm-are the future of hockey and key to San Jose's hopes of winning the Stanley Cup.
